Global Exchange Program

Working overseas is a great experience. That’s why after four or five years with us, you could have the chance to do a one-in-a-lifetime 18-24 month assignment in another country. When you return, you can share what you’ve learned with your team back home.

New Horizons

Fancy a short stint overseas? A few years after you join us, you’ll have the chance to take a three-month placement in another EY office overseas.

Enterprise Growth Services

Make a real difference. After two years of high performance, you can join the not-for-profit, not-for-loss business unit of EY. You’ll get to step outside your comfort zone for a few months and join a team in Asia, Africa or South America to help build a better working world through exciting and impactful local projects.

Transactions How can you reimagine corporate finance?

Our Transaction Advisory Services teams help businesses and government bodies make big decisions on how best to raise, invest, optimize and preserve their capital. Do they need to buy a company or merge with a competitor? Should they sell an underperforming business? Do they have the right business model?

About EYEY is a global leader in assurance, tax, transaction and advisory services. The insights and quality services we deliver help build trust and confidence in the capital markets and in economies the world over. We develop outstanding leaders who team to deliver on our promises to all of our stakeholders. In so doing, we play a critical role in building a better working world for our people, for our clients and for our communities.

EY refers to the global organization, and may refer to one or more, of the member firms of Ernst & Young Global Limited, each of which is a separate legal entity. Ernst & Young Global Limited, a UK company limited by guarantee, does not provide services to clients. For more information about our organization, please visit ey.com.
